This is the mandarjoshi/trivia_qa dataset, embedded with Alibaba-NLP/gte-modernbert-base.
For each example, we embed the text directly (no additional instruction prompt). Embeddings have dimensionality 768.
These embeddings are intended for tasks like large-scale distillation, retrieval, and similarity search. Because the raw text may exceed the model’s limit, we recommend truncating to the model’s maximum token length at build time.
text (string) — the query text used for embeddingembedding (float32[768]) — the vector representation from Alibaba-NLP/gte-modernbert-basetrain — 87622 examplesAlibaba-NLP/gte-modernbert-base from Hugging Face Hub.Thanks Mixedbread AI for a GPU grant for research into small retrieval models.
